Performance Mods

Hi guys,

What mods can we do to improve our car's performance ? I'm staying NA and don't want to go SC or FI. At the moment, I have intakes, highflow cats, grounding kit, new spark plugs, Splitfire SDIS and cat-back exhaust. I'm not going to bother with headers as I won't be able to install it myself and from what I've read on here that you don't get much gain/benefits for the money you're paying for then plus install cost as well. Are there any other mods that I can do before I go for a tune ? I just want to get it done once, when finished with all the mods and not waste any money as the tuning cost $660 in where I live.

AT or MT? Im trying to do the same with mine. I have intake/cats/catback/m370 and Im tuned.

Going with lighter 18" wheels and tires next, since my tires have not been changed and are wasted.

After that,
-3.69 or 4.08 gears
-NST pulleys

It's a 5AT, I actually have the G35 with VQ35HR not a G37. I asked CZP and they told me that mine is good enough, as the M370 intake manifold is basically a VQ35HR manifold that has been modified for the VQ37VHR so it has better airflow or something ?

I really can't tell the difference with the coil packs ? Maybe it's just me used to it, it has been on the car for awhile now haha.
